You are on page 1of 40

September911,2013 Anaheim,California

UserInfluencebecomesSAPApplication:

SAPBI4.1(SystemConfigurationWizard)
MarkJ.Richardson SeniorB.I.Consultant RoseRichardsonEnterprises,Inc. Radim Bacinschi SeniorProductManager SAPCanada

Overview
TheSAPBI4.1platformnowincludesa"SystemConfigurationWizard"in theCMC.ThisenhancementisadirectresultofSAPProductManagers developingenhancedsolutionstohelpmanagecomplexAdministration workflowsbasedonuserfeedbackfromthe"ASUGSAPBIPlatform InfluenceCouncil". Thissessionwillcovertheinitial"ProductGap"feedbackin2011fromthe 35participantcompaniesintheASUGInfluenceCouncil,thecreationofa focusedSAP"CustomerEngagementInitiative"(CEI)group,andtheSAP processofiterativeproductdevelopmentwithregularfeedbackfromthe CEIgroup. Therewillalsobeashortdiscussionofthenew"SystemConfiguration Wizard"intheSAPBI4.1CentralManagementConsole(CMC)thathas resultedfromtheprocess
2

LearningPoints
Howcomments/feedbackfromASUGInfluenceCouncil& ConferencesstartedtheSAPprocess. TheSAP"CustomerEngagementInitiative"(CEI)processof iterativedevelopmentandregularCEIgroupfeedback. OverviewoftheSAPBI4.1SystemConfigurationWizard solutionthatresultedfromtheCEIprocess. ReasonswhyyourcompanyshouldgetmoreinvolvedinASUG InfluenceCouncil andSAP"CustomerEngagementInitiative" (CEI)
3

Whyshouldwelistentotheseguys?
MarkJ.Richardson (IndependentConsultant) 16+yearsofCrystalReportsandBusinessObjectsexperiencestartingfrom Crystal7.5andSeagateInfo. FocusonhighvolumeOperationalandTransactionalreportingdeployments. BETAtesterforBusinessObjectsBI4.0/RampUpFP3(SP04)&4.1 SelectedmemberoftheASUGSAPBusinessObjectsEnterprisePlatform InfluenceCouncil DesignedandDeployedanumberofSAPBusinessObjectsEnterprise architecturesfordifferentRealWorldclientsinanumberofdifferentsectors

Whyshouldwelistentotheseguys?
RadimBacinschi(SeniorProductManager SAPCanada) 11+yearsofBusinessObjectsexperiencestartingfromCrystalEnterprise8. SeniorProductManagerresponsibleforSAPBusinessObjectsBIPlatform
ServerAdministration Deployment Backup Auditing Monitoring

Knowouraudience(Whoisattendingthissession..?)
ShowofHands
BusinessObjectsEndUsers? BusinessObjectsAdministrators? BusinessObjectsArchitects? BusinessObjectsEnterpriseXI(R2)?[*NotSupported] BusinessObjectsEnterprise3.0/3.1? SAPBusinessObjectsPlatform4.0/4.1? ASUGInfluenceCouncilparticipants? SAPCustomerEngagementInitiative(CEI)participants? OtherFeedbackmethods(eg.SAPIdeaPlace)?

ASUGInfluenceCouncils
ASUGMemberledtaskforcesmakethebusinesscaseforchange. Activitiesinclude:
SAPproductroadmapvalidation. Buildingusecasescenarios. Definingthenextroundofproductenhancements.

http://www.asug.com/influence#influencecouncils Contactinfluence@asug.com ifyouhaveanyquestions.

ASUGInfluenceatSBOUC2013Conference
Dashboarding ConvergenceInfluenceCouncil SAPCrystalReportsInfluenceCouncil SemanticLayerInfluenceCouncil InformationManagement(IM)InfluenceCouncil SAPBOBIPlatformInfluenceCouncil WebIntelligenceInfluenceCouncil SAPBOMobileBIInfluenceCouncil

EngaginginaCustomerEngagementInitiative(CEI) UsabilityTesting Contactinfluence@asug.com ifyouhaveanyquestions.


10

ASUGBIPlatformInfluenceCouncil(2011)
ASUGMemberledtaskforcesmakethebusinesscaseforchange.

Thirty-Five (35) Members covering. Financial Services Medical Services Public Sector Telecom Retail Manufacturing Telecom Utilities Consulting & Services

11

BI4.0ConfigurationIssuesRaised
DuringQ42011,SAPreceivedthefollowingrequestsfromASUG InfluenceCouncilmembersandothercustomers:
Decreasetimetovalueforinitialsystemsetup. Simplificationofsystemdeploymentcomplexity. Initialdeploymentfaster,simplerandlesserrorprone.

SpecificASUGInfluenceCouncilconcerns:

12

Afterinstallationitwasnotclearwhattaskstoperformnext Administrationinterfacewasnot talkingadministratorlanguage UnclearpurposeofServers/Servicesandcomponents. Toomanycomponentsandpropertiestomanage. ManualAdaptiveProcessingServer(APS)splitwasalwaysrequired.

SAPCustomerEngagementInitiative(CEI)
CustomerEngagementInitiative(CEI)&ASUGInfluenceCouncil
CEI=SmallerSubGroupofSubjectMatterExperts(SME) Participants:5Customers+5Partners CEI=ImproveBIPlatformConfiguration

ParticipantsignedupthroughASUGpostingorindividually Weeklyandbiweekly1hourteleconferences(6Months) HandsOnUsabilityTestingatASUGConferencesinusability labs.

13

Timeline:(CEI)ImproveBIPlatformConfiguration
Nov2011 Dec2011 Jan Mar2012 April2012 EarlyMay2012 LateMay2012 June Oct2012
ConcernsraisedbyASUGInfluenceCouncil Initialroundofproblemvalidationw/Council CEIApplicationandcustomerselection InitialCEIImproveBIPlatformConfigurationcall FirstCEIworkingcall FacetoFacemeetingattheASUGconference Solutionisbuilt&reviewed
Weeklyandbiweekly(1hourTeleconferences&Webshare)

Sept2012 Nov2012 2013

HandsOnUsertestingatASUGconference CEIprojectclosed Solutionscheduledtobeshippedin4.1 Platform

14

SystemConfigurationWizardinCMC
(CEI) 4.0(CMC) 4.1(Final) [PROBLEMS]

PostinstallationWorkflows. CMCwasnot talkingadministrator language UnclearpurposeofServers/Servicesand components. Toomanycomponentsandproperties tomanage. ManualAdaptiveProcessingServer (APS)splitwasalwaysrequired.

15

ISSUE#1 PostInstallConfiguration
[PROBLEM]AfterSAPBOBI4.0baselineinstallation,thegeneric Administratorneedstoknow:
Whattaskstodonext..? WhichServer/Servicecomponentstoreconfigure...? Wheretogotoperformthosetasks?

SAPBOBI4.1SystemConfigurationWizardSolution:
Wizardtowalkusersthroughessentialpostinstallation configurationprocess. Essentialtasksdoneinoneplace. Userswillnotforgettoperformessentialconfigurationtasks. Wizardconfiguresallappropriatecomponentsclusterwide.
16

ISSUE#2 TalkingAdministratorLanguage
[PROBLEM]AfterSAPBOBI4.0baselineinstallation,theCMC administrationinterfacewasnot talkingadministratorlanguage. Instead,itexposesimplementationdetails(dll name,threadpool, etc). SAPBOBI4.1SystemConfigurationWizardSolution:
Hidecomplexity:systemsetupwizardwithgoalorientedinterface Systemtoaskquestions,soitcanconfigureitselftomeetthe configurationneeds Administratortospecifytheconfigurationgoalwhilethesystemto configurecomponents

17

ISSUE#3 BetterResourceUtilization
[PROBLEMS] SAPBOBI4.0baselineServers/Servicesandcomponents purposeisunclear.
(example:DataRecoveryServiceisnot neededforbackup/recovery butisrequiredbyWebIntelligence processes.)

UnclearwhichServers/ServicesareneededforwhichTools& MethodsofDelivery. Usersstarteverything>rununnecessaryservices>performance impact. Tools/MethodofDeliveryandtheirServer/Servicesdependencies arenot clearlyknownbymostAdmins.


18

ISSUE#3 BetterResourceUtilization
SAPBOBI4.1SystemConfigurationWizardSolution: Administator Userabletospecifythespecifictools/productsused intheirenvironment. Wizardperformsbehindthescenesworktostartorstop appropriateserversandtheirdependencies. Riskofaccidentalstoppingofrequiredserversdecreased. Performanceimproved,unnecessaryserversdonotconsume physical/virtualresources.

19

(Improved)ProductSelectionWorkflow
(CEI) 4.0(CMC) 4.1(Final)


20

AdministratorUserentersconfigurationgoal,products. Lowerchanceofmisconfigurationwillgivebetterperformance. Allservicesrequiredforproductstarted,otherservicesstopped. FewerCMCitemstomanage.Shorterandsimplerworkflow.

ISSUE#4 ConfigurationConsistency
[PROBLEM]SAPBOBI4.0CentralManagementConsole(CMC) interfaceexposestoomany Servers,Services,Componentsand Propertiestoeasilymanage. Hardtokeepmultiplecomponentsandplatformsinsynch. Needtorepeatthesameoperationonmultiplecomponentsover andoveragain. Hardtosupportandtroubleshootwhentherearesomany possibletouchpointsintheCMC.

21

FolderConfigurationWorkflow
4.0(CMC) 4.1(Final) (CEI)
Current Proposed

Operationisrepeatedfor eachprocess:15x/machine. Repeat75timeson 5machinedeployment


22

Enterconfiggoal:folderpath Feweritemstomanage. Muchsimplerworkflow Easiertomaintain

ISSUE#5 AdaptiveProcessingServer(APS)Split
AfterSAPBOBI4.0installasingle APSiscreated(approx.30 services). OKforasmalldemosystems,butnot goodforUAT&Production. ManualAPSsplitworkflowprocessisrequired:
Operationisrepeated7timespermachine/node. Needtoknowwhichservicestoselect. Processwouldneedtobedone35timesona5machine/node deployment. ManualprocessesareErrorproneandhardertosupport.

Differentprofilesnotacknowledged. Needtomanuallyoptimizesystemforresourcesutilizationvs. betterperformance.


23

APSSplitWorkflow
4.0(CMC) 4.1(Final) (CEI)


24

Adminentersgoals:resourceutilizationvs.performance. Feweritemstomanage.Muchshorterandsimplerworkflow. Lesserrorprone,easiertomaintainandsupport. Improvedperformanceandavailability(*ifresourcesavailable)

ProgramaticConfiguration
SCWcanbeinvokeinscriptmode:SCW.bat Responseandlogfilesareautogeneratedateveryrun EditresponseandrerunSCW.bat

25

SAPCustomerEngagementInitiative(CEI)
Weeklyandbiweekly1hourteleconferences(6Months) HandsOnUsabilityTestingatASUGConferencesinusability labs.

MyexperiencewiththeCEIgroupwasmostrewarding. Ihadan opportunitytonotonlyinteractwithSAPcustomersandother consultants,butalsotoassistSAPinbringingabadlyneededtoolto thenextversionoftheBusinessIntelligenceproduct.


W.AndyRoche SeniorConsultant PeopleServicesCenter,Inc

27

BI4.0ConfigurationWizard(*EarlyIterations)
Current

(CEI) EarlyDraft 4.1(Final)

Proposed

Regular,directFeedbackfromtheCEIgroupchangedmany aspects ofthenew4.1 UserInterface. Labeling,FunctionalityandWorkflows


28

BI4.1SystemConfigurationWizard

DEMO

29

ASUGInfluenceCouncil&SAPCEIFeedback
Ifounditusefultohaveourvoicesheardandinfluencethefuture SAPproductline.
ThomasChung CapitalMarkets&RiskInfrastructure(CMRI) BMOFinancialGroup

SAPwasveryresponsivetoourthoughtsandconcernsandshowed thattheyreallycaredaboutwhatthecustomerneedsandwantsin theproductstheyuseineverydayoperations.


W.AndyRoche SeniorConsultant PeopleServicesCenter,Inc

30

KeyLearnings
Howcomments/feedbackfromASUGInfluenceCouncil& ConferencesstartedtheSAPprocess. TheSAP"CustomerEngagementInitiative"(CEI)processof iterativedevelopmentandregularCEIgroupfeedback. OverviewoftheSAPBI4.1SystemConfigurationWizard solutionthatresultedfromtheCEIprocess. ReasonswhyyourcompanyshouldgetmoreinvolvedinASUG InfluenceCouncil andSAP"CustomerEngagementInitiative" (CEI)
31

Thank you for participating. Please provide feedback on this session by completing a short survey via the event mobile application. SESSION CODE: 0911 Learn more year-round at www.asug.com

ContactInformation

MarkJ.Richardson
(CommunicationChair ASUGOntarioChapter) SeniorBusinessIntelligenceConsultant RoseRichardsonEnterprises,Inc. mark@roserichardsonenterprises.com LinkedIn http://ca.linkedin.com/pub/markrichardson/20/a66/701/ Twitter @ASUG_ONTARIO
33

Radim Bacinschi
SeniorProductManager SAPCanada radim.bacinschi@sap.com LinkedIn http://ca.linkedin.com/pub/radimbacinschi/1/953/849

QuestionsandAnswers
Whatmorewouldyouliketoknowabout.
ASUGInfluenceCouncil? SAP"CustomerEngagementInitiative"(CEI)process? TheSAPBI4.1SystemConfigurationWizardsolution?

34

APPENDIX:StepbyStepScreenshots(1of9)

35

APPENDIX:StepbyStepScreenshots(2of9)

36

APPENDIX:StepbyStepScreenshots(3of9)

37

APPENDIX:StepbyStepScreenshots(4of9)

38

APPENDIX:StepbyStepScreenshots(5of9)

39

APPENDIX:StepbyStepScreenshots(6of9)

40

APPENDIX:StepbyStepScreenshots(7of9)

41

APPENDIX:StepbyStepScreenshots(8of9)

42

APPENDIX:StepbyStepScreenshots(9of9)

43

You might also like